This work is one of the most iconic by this pioneer of surreal photography. The work was recently featured in the Experimental and Traditional Photography show and is a highly significant example of early experimental photography.
He was an Auschwitz prisoner as a child, and survived to become one of the first names in surreal photography. He is arguably one of the individuals responsible for developing the principles and techniques of digital art.
